In Galatians 3:16-29 the Apostle Paul reveals the temporary nature of the Sinai Covenant.

The law was "added" 430 years "after" the promise made to Abraham "until" the seed (Christ) could come to whom the promise was made.

In Galatians 4:24-31 Paul compels the Galatian believers to "cast out" the Sinai Covenant of "bondage".

The Sinai covenant is where we find "Do NOT take God's Name in vain"

And -- "Do not bow down to false gods"
And -- "Do not covet"
And -- "Love your neighbor as yourself" Lev 19:18

And also in the LAW of Moses we have this
"Love God with all your heart" Deut 6:5
etc.

Eph 6:2 reminds NT saints that this LAW is STILL applicable with the "first commandment with a promise" being the 5th commandment.

Gal 3 points out that the phrase "until the LAW came" refers to "untill LAW written on stone"... not "LAW in existence". Thus it was always "sin" -- to take God's name in vain. It did not suddenly "Become sin" at Sinai.

Galatians 4 and Galatians 3 are absolutely not telling us to ignore the commandments of God -- though some have argued for such wild ideas.

The NEW Covenant is in Jeremiah 31:31-33 and in Hebrews 8:6-12 where we find it is "unchanged" from its OT form. It writes the LAW of God known to Jeremiah on the "heart and mind"

"31 “Behold, days are coming,” declares the Lord, “when I will make a new covenant with the house of Israel and with the house of Judah,.. I will write My LAW on their heart and on their mind." Jer 31:31-33, Hebrews 8:6-12.

Not merely "external on stone" as at Sinai with the nation - but "ON the heart" - the new creation, the New Birth, the New heart. Written on tablets of the human heart.

Exegesis demands that the term "LAW" be that which Jeremiah and his readers would have known at the time of Jeremiah 31.
